The papers selected here cover new, sensitive and rapid methods for the analysis of proteins, with special emphasis on the proteome. In addition to the experimental details, the advantages and limitations of the methodological approaches are discussed, and topics include sequencing analysis, sample preparation, mass spectrometry, NMR, analysis of post-translational modifications, purification of recombinant proteins, protein-protein and protein-DNA interactions, structure prediction, modeling and folding, functional implications of domains and newly emerging investigative methods, allowing analysis of the expression of genes.Selected papers presented at the MPSA 98 are covering new, sensitive and rapid methods for the analysis of proteins, with special emphasis on the total cell proteins, the proteome. In addition to the experimental details, the advantages and limitations of the methodological approaches are discussed.
